An 18-year-old girl from West Bengal, who had been living under a metro bridge in Delhi, was allegedly raped late Monday night by a 48-year-old rickshaw puller named Banty Singh near the Moolchand Metro station in southeast Delhi. Singh was arrested Wednesday. The victim, who survived by begging, required a Bengali interpreter to communicate with the police. Medical examination at AIIMS confirmed the rape, and visible injuries, including bite marks, were noted.
